Назад | Перейти на главную страницу

Хук фиксации сообщения Trac + SVN не работает

У меня есть среда Trac со связанным репозиторием SVN.

Я пытаюсь настроить хук фиксации сообщения SVN для автоматического обновления билетов Trac, добавления ссылок и т. Д.

В / var / lib / svn / repository / hooks / post-commit у меня есть

REPOS = "1 доллар США" REV = "2 доллара США"

/ usr / bin / python /var/lib/trac/custom-trac-post-commit.py -p "/ var / lib / trac / Project" -r "$ REV"

Не могли бы вы, ребята, помочь, как его отладить? Я не получаю ошибок или чего-то еще.

Если я использую вместо этого:

REPOS = "1 доллар США" REV = "2 доллара США"

/ usr / bin / trac-admin / var / lib / trac / Набор изменений проекта добавил "$ 1" "$ 2"

Это вроде как работает, коммиты показывают на шкале времени Trac. Но мне также нужно иметь возможность обновлять билеты.

Вы можете просмотреть custom-trac-post-commit.py здесь http://paste.ubuntu.com/9675899/

Спасибо!